  42/ Public Prosecutor's office decided to freeze assets of MP Wissam Arbihat, impose a travel ban on him, issue an arrest warrant against him.

Amman, June 10 (Petra) – The Public Prosecutor's Office has decided to charge MP Wissam Arbihat with money laundering and illegal fundraising, according to a source who spoke to the Jordan News Agency (Petra) on Wednesday.

After hearing witness testimonies and obtaining confessions, the Public Prosecutor's Office decided to freeze Arbihat's assets, impose a travel ban on him and issue a judicial arrest warrant for him to hear his statements regarding the charges against him.

The Public Prosecutor's Office has detained one of the defendants in the case pending investigation, according to the same source.

The Public Prosecutor's Office had been investigating the case for several months before bringing charges against individuals for receiving funds and transfers through the "Click" platform in violation of the law.

Receiving and collecting funds without a license constitutes a felony under the law, as the collection was carried out in a suspicious manner and the funds did not originate from any economic or commercial activity, nor were they commensurate with the work of the individuals summoned or the nature of their income sources.
